Are You Playing in the FSGA One-Days?
Come out and play with us on your days off from volunteering!  The FSGA is conducting one-day 18 hole individual net stroke play events around the Tampa Bay area.  Events are open to all male golfers with a GHIN handicap (you MUST have a GHIN handicap).  The one-days are flighted by age divisions (Under 50, 50-64, 65 and up) and players will play to 100% of their course handicap.  It only costs $45 - $60 per event, and we're scheduled on great courses, including TPC Tampa Bay, Innisbrook, and Southern Hills Plantation! The top finishers in each flight are awarded gift certificates.  Click Here for more info.
